Salary Guide for Teachers in Moriarty

πŸ“Š Salaries Moriarty teaching align with Tasmania scales: Graduate $78,205-$96,418, Proficient $103,173-$125,000, Highly Accomplished/Lead $130k+. Factors: experience, allowances ($5k rural). Below national avg by 5% but offset by low COL (index 85/100). Superannuation 11%, benefits include housing aid.

Weather and Climate in Moriarty

β˜€οΈ Moriarty's oceanic temperate climate features summer highs 20-24Β°C, winter 6-12Β°C, 620mm rain evenly spread. Mild conditions enable year-round outdoor ed, but prepare for frosts/winds.
